Electrical Activity
Movements of ions that create electrical signals, which are fundamental for the functioning of nervous systems and muscle contractions.
James-Lange Theory
A theory of emotion proposing that physiological arousal precedes the experience of emotion.
Spinal Cord Injuries
Damage to the spinal cord that results in a loss of function, such as mobility or sensation.
Conscious Experience
The awareness of one's thoughts, feelings, and environment at any given moment, central to notions of self and perception.
